Objectives
The purpose of this course is to develop problem-solving skills when translating basic specialised texts from a range of fields (scientific, technical, economic, administrative and legal). At the end of the course, students should be able to:
- Demonstrate knowledge of the basic methodological principles governing translation, professional and instrumental aspects and the contrastive problems for this language combination.
- Apply this knowledge to solving translation problems in basic specialised scientific, technical, economic, administrative and legal texts.
- Combine different areas of knowledge when taking decisions about questions related to translating basic specialised scientific, technical, economic, administrative and legal texts.
- Convey information, ideas, problems, and solutions relating to translating basic specialised scientific, technical, economic, administrative and legal texts.

Contents
- Methodology of specialized translation.
- Resolution of translation problems when dealing with administrative genres such as, for example, academic certificates, civil registry documents, etc.
- Resolution of translation problems when dealing with legal genres, such as laws, judgments, contracts, notarial documents, etc.
- Resolution of problems of translation of economic genres such as, for example, annual accounts reports, financial reports, etc.
- Resolution of problems of translation of technical genres such as, for example, technical press articles, technical journal articles, teaching manuals, technical encyclopedia entries, technical descriptions for non-expert readership, user manuals, etc.
- Resolution of problems of translation of scientific genres such as, for example, scientific articles, didactic manuals, scientific encyclopedia entries, scientific journal articles, etc.
- Use of technological tools and documentation sources acquired in the various degree subjects for the translation of specialised texts.
- Use of dictionaries, glossaries and specialised databases and specialised parallel texts.

An active methodology is used with activities of various types. The instruments of the Virtual Campus of the UAB or any virtual environment of teaching and learning are used. Possible methodologies:
- Performing translation tasks
- Completion of translation projects
- Exercise resolution
- Presentations of individual/group work
- Debates (face to face or in forums)
- Cooperative learning techniques
The didactic activities are organised in three blocks, according to the degree of autonomy required of the student:
- Guided activities: responds to a predetermined time schedule and requires a teacher's face-to-face direction.
- Supervised activities: requires a more or less timely supervision of a teacher.
- Autonomous activities: the student organises time and effort autonomously (individually or in groups).

Missed/failed assessment activities
Students may retake assessment activities they have failed or compensate for any they have missed, provided that those they have actually performed account for a minimum of 66.6% (two thirds) of the subject's final mark and that they have a weighted average mark of at least 3.5.
The lecturer will inform students of the procedure involved, in writing, when publishing final marks prior to recording them on transcripts. The lecturer may set one assignment per failed or missed assessment activity or a single assignment to cover a number of such activities. Under no circumstances may an assessment activity worth 100% of the final mark be retaken or compensated for.
In case of retaking, maximum grade will be 5 (Pass).
Classification as “not assessable”
In the event of the assessment activities a student has performed accounting for just 25% or less of the subject's final mark, their work will be classified as “not assessable” on their transcript.
